Tissue Regeneration Therapy is also known as TRT, Stem Wave Therapy, Extracorporeal Shock Wave Therapy (or ESWT), Acoustic Wave Therapy, or Soft Wave Acoustic TRT. Regardless of what you’ve heard it called, it’s a hugely beneficial treatment and can sometimes help you avoid surgery or live more pain-free and enjoy life. The orthogold100® device works by stimulating the self-healing mechanism in affected tissue at the cellular and vascular levels. SoftWaves fool the body into thinking an injury has occurred, and the body then initiates the natural biologic process of repair.

TRT (Softwave Therapy) uses extracorporeal shock waves, which means it happens outside of the body. So, it’s not invasive like surgery. Avoiding surgery for joint pain means that you won’t have the recovery period including missing work or other activities. 

Surgery also comes with inherent risks, which regenerative medicine and treatments can help you avoid. Using Stem Wave Therapy doesn’t require any anesthesia. 

According to the Journal of Bone & Joint Surgery, “Shockwave therapy was originally developed to disintegrate urinary stones four decades ago. Since then, there has been remarkable progress regarding the knowledge of its biological and therapeutic effects.”

“Its mechanism of action is based on acoustic mechanical waves that act at the molecular, cellular, and tissue levels to generate a biological response,” adds the Journal.

Many people consider TRT after experiencing pain for more than six months without relief from other non-surgical approaches, such as physical therapy or over-the-counter medication. If pain has been limiting how you move or function day to day, TRT may be worth discussing with your provider.

Many patients notice some reduction in pain, swelling, and inflammation right after treatment. Healing continues gradually from there — most people see meaningful improvement within about three months, though full results can take up to a year. Some patients benefit from a second series of sessions two to four months after the first. Underneath the surface, this timeline reflects real physiological change: research shows increased blood vessel growth in the treated area within four to eight weeks, which supports your body’s natural repair process.

Your appointment is scheduled for about 15 minutes, though the treatment itself takes less than 5. The machine makes some noise during the session. You may feel discomfort over the area being treated — this is often a helpful sign, since pain-free tissue typically indicates healthy tissue, while discomfort points to the areas that need support. As you progress through a series of sessions, many patients notice that discomfort decreases as the area heals. Most patients tolerate the treatment well and experience no lasting side effects.
